Acai berries are not likely to do you any harm, although whether they will do you any good is another matter. There is little scientific evidence for the claims made for them.

Anything that calls itself a "colon cleanse" sounds to me like something to be avoided. If there is something wrong with your colon, then see a doctor. If not, leave it alone as it is perfectly capable of working by itself.

As soon as I see the words "detox" "detoxify" or "ridding the body of harmful toxins", I know that what will follow will probably be rubbish.

I recently discovered an organisation called "Sense about Science" - this is from their website:

Our bodies have their own ‘detox’ mechanisms. The gut prevents bacteria and many toxins from entering the body. When harmful chemicals do enter the body, the liver acts as an extraordinary chemical factory, usually combining them with its own chemicals to make a water soluble compound that can be excreted by the kidneys. The body thus detoxifies itself. The body is re-hydrated with ordinary tap water. It is refreshed with a good night’s sleep.
These processes do not occur more effectively as a result of taking “detox” tablets, wearing “detox” socks, having a “detox” body wrap, eating Nettle Root extract, drinking herbal infusions or “oxygenated” water, following a special “detox” diet, or using any of the other products and rituals that are promoted. They waste money and sow confusion about how our bodies, nutrition and chemistry actually work.
